Transaction 16436c95713e0a731caa43c16a91188b8f680d02b7c7a1291e50e4106b68871c
1 Input
1 Output
-
16436c95713e0a731caa43c16a91188b8f680d02b7c7a1291e50e4106b68871c:0
- value
- 1352992
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 270084a840525ad605b4812ed445ced2f0b2c7a1 OP_EQUALVERIFY OP_CHECKSIG
- address
- 14ZDyVByCSt97kcmMsNM7ncR7cLxKjqAJc